My Story
Two and half years after radical cystectomy, followed by UTI, sepsis and lymphocele (and two admissions to hospital under blue lights) and a colonoscopy, my consultant has moved me from half-yearly to annual check-ups. I feel a black cloud has been lifted and to celebrate and to raise funds for Fight Bladder Cancer: Support - which has been a very valuable source of information, friendship and support - I am going to attempt to walk along the ancient Pilgrim's Way between Winchester and Canterbury starting on 12 June. My message to everyone still on the path which I have been along is: never give up!
